- The distance between Garanhuns, Brazil and Ballykelly, Northern Ireland, Uk is approximately 7,622 km or 4,736 mi.
- To reach Garanhuns in this distance one would set out from Ballykelly, Northern Ireland bearing 211.5°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Garanhuns bearing 197.6° or SSW .
- Garanhuns has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ry summers (As) whereas Ballykelly, Northern Ireland has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Garanhuns is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Ballykelly, Northern Ireland is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 11 °C (19.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.8 °C (12.2°F) less in Garanhuns.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 5.4 mm (0.2 in) more which is equivalent to 5.4 l/m² (0.13 US gal/ft²) or 54,000 l/ha (5,773 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 38.2° higher in Garanhuns than in Ballykelly, Northern Ireland.
- Relative humidity levels are 5.2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 11.7°C (21°F) higher.
